Congresswoman Barbara Jordan Delivers The Keynote Address At The 1976 Democratic

Convention On July 12, 1976,  Barbara Jordan became the first African American

to deliver a Keynote Address at the Democratic National Convention.


Jordan also gave a keynote address at the 1992 Democratic Convention.  

Congresswoman Barbara Charline Jordan was the first African American woman

elected to the United States House of Representatives from the south in 1972.
